Company overview

Rémy Cointreau S.A. is a prominent company engaged in the manufacturing, commercialization, and worldwide distribution of a diverse range of liqueurs and spirits. Its business operations are strategically divided into three main divisions: Rémy Martin, Liqueurs & Spirits, and Partner Brands. The company boasts an extensive product portfolio featuring various alcoholic beverages, including renowned liqueurs, brandies, gins, single malt whiskies, rums, wines, and champagnes. These offerings are marketed under well-established brands such as Cointreau, Metaxa, St-Rémy, Mount Gay, Bruichladdich, Port Charlotte, Octomore, The Botanist, Westland, LOUIS XIII, and Domaine des Hautes Glaces. With a significant global footprint, Rémy Cointreau serves consumers across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Americas, Asia, Australia, and New Zealand. The company, which traces its origins back to 1724, maintains its corporate headquarters in Cognac, France.
